8-519 - CLAIM OF EXEMPTION BY DEFENDANT
The defendant in the main action
may, by proper pleading filed in the garnishment proceedings, set up any facts
showing that the debt or the property with which it is sought to charge the
garnishee is exempt from execution, or for any other reason is not liable for
the plaintiff's claim, and if issue thereon be joined by the plaintiff it
shall be tried with the issues as to the garnishee's liability, and if the
property or debt, or any part thereof, is found to be thus exempt or not
liable, judgment shall be rendered accordingly.
